Orages : encore énormément d’interventions en cours dans le Hainaut

The article reports on ongoing interventions in the Hainaut region due to severe thunderstorms. Emergency services are actively responding to multiple incidents caused by the extreme weather conditions. The situation remains critical, with continuous efforts being made to manage the impact of the storms. Residents are advised to take caution and follow updates from local authorities.
